LINUX.ORG.RU

Apache выдвинула ультиматум корпорации Oracle

 , , , , , , , ,


0

2

На официальном блоге Apache Software Foundation (ASF) появился текст заявления с очередным требованием предоставить ASF, члену JCP, лицензию на свободное использование TCK для Java SE. Но на этот раз ASF обещает выйти из состава JCP, в случае невыполнения их требований.

Интересно, чем закончится противостояние Apache и Oracle. Возможно ли появление альтернативной VM-платформы? Однажды это уже произошло. Имеется в виду появление .Net после судебного иска Sun к Microsoft.

>>> Заявление ASF

★★★★★

Проверено: anonymous_incognito ()
Последнее исправление: Dendy (всего исправлений: 1)
Ответ на: комментарий от anonymous

> Ребята, выб почитали законы об авторских правах.

Есть мнение, что мы почитали.

Кратко говоря - владелец авторских прав может в любую секунду отозвать лицензию. То есть был код под лицензией А стал под лицензией Б. Не согласны? Не используйте его более!

Может. Для новых версий. И даже для собственноручно раздаваемых старых. На то он и владелец авторских прав.

Сделали форк? Пожалуйста! Только удалите из него весь код, принадлежащий правообладателю, который отозвал на него лицензию GPL

Не-не-не,

вот чего автор точно не может, так это отозвать лицензию у уже выпущенного в оборот и кем-то приобретенного программного продукта. Если, конечно, в лицензии такая возможность не была заранее оговорена.

Или раз ты читал законы, приводи ссылки на статьи.

Пока что я ни таких статей не знаю и ни одного прецедента, а вот обратные случаи, когда автор менял лицензию, но форк развивается имеются.

praseodim ★★★★★
()
Ответ на: комментарий от anonymous

__http://ru.wikipedia.org/wiki/Бугурт

разве ситуация с явой не оно?

guyvernk
()

> дным требованием предоставить ASF, члену JCP, лицензию на свободное использование TCK для Ja

Чё? >_<

Jayrome ★★★★★
()
Ответ на: комментарий от Sylvia

>>если честно, то уже надоело смотреть на то что выделывают Oracle

и что же они такого вытворяют, позвольте поинтересоватся?
то что не позволяют плодить несовместимые велосипеды, как это принято у линаксе?

EvgGad_303 ★★★★★
()
Ответ на: комментарий от codoranro

>А Harmony - VM + своя библиотека классов

И нафиг они нужны, когда есть OpenJDK (и GNU Classpath на случай если девайс слишком маломощный)

К тому-же под BSD подобной лицензией.

Но при этом не следует забывать, что GPL + linking exception (лицензия, под которой распространяются OpenJDK и GNU Classpath) - это более слабый копилефт, чем LGPL

annulen ★★★★★
()
Ответ на: комментарий от anonymous

>Все кто хотели присоединились к OpenJDK, Апачи с Гуглями в меньшинстве. А будут препятствовать развитию Жавы - так действительно пусть лучше выходят из JCP.

По общей сумме технологий я думаю Гугл с апачем смогут перевесить ЫНТЫРПРАЙЗ!!!

anonymous
()
Ответ на: комментарий от anonymous

Присоединяюсь к реквесту ссылок на конкретные законы, раз уж вы их читали. Отзыв лицензии - это что-то новенькое.

Пока что слышал только про разные еулы, которые не дают пользователю в собственность копию купленного блоба, а разрешают им пользоваться на правах аренды в том числе с ограничениями по времени при условии соблюдении оговоренных правил. Но даже с еулами сомневаюсь, чтобы владелец смог самолично отозвать в одностороннем порядке лицензию на использование раньше истечения срока заключенного договора аренды.

bender ★★★★★
()
Ответ на: комментарий от Quasar

например?
имхо, только некоторый, особо гнутый, и перестанет.

EvgGad_303 ★★★★★
()
Ответ на: комментарий от Quasar

> Дофига софта перестанет у них собираться наверное, если GCC поломать на предмет совместимости с соляркой.

Основная часть софта под Solaris собирается SUNWspro, gcc используют только для портирования всякого opensource

maxcom ★★★★★
()
Ответ на: комментарий от AVL2

> А ее там никогда по сути и не было. Все, кому нужна была ява, сразу обновлялши то старье, которе эпплы клали в дистр. А теперь джопс даже класть жаву 1.5 не будет.

Обновляли на что? ;-)

maxcom ★★★★★
()
Ответ на: комментарий от Evtomax

похоже в отделе FUD ведется разработка новой копипасты.

bender ★★★★★
()
Ответ на: комментарий от rsashka

> Почитайте сперва чем слово «лицензия» отличается от слова «патент» и не мешайте все в одну кучу, если Вы в этом ничего не понимаете.

А я и не мешаю, использования патентов это второй этап, после отзыва лицензий и соотвественно - после закрытия кода, это для тех кто захочет реализовать функционал с нуля.

anonymous
()
Ответ на: комментарий от bionix

> вот тока зачем сан продался ораклу, а не IBM?

Наверное, IBM вовремя поняла, какая это была подстава, на самом деле, покупать технологии Sun... А Oracle решил, что таки сможет отмахаться от претензий всех этих глистов^Wлюбителей халявы.

Примечательно, что ранее IBM, как и компания Google, принимала активное участие в развитии альтернативной открытой реализации JavaSE 6 - Apache Harmony, совместимость которой с Java, из-за конфликта проекта Apache и Sun, не подтверждена с помощью JCK, т.е. на нее не распространяется право на свободное использование Java-патентов. С другой стороны баррикады находились компании Red Hat и Canonical, которые поддерживали решения на базе OpenJDK.

anonymous
()
Ответ на: комментарий от praseodim

> вот чего автор точно не может, так это отозвать лицензию у уже выпущенного в оборот и кем-то приобретенного программного продукта.

Да ну? А прецедентов - вагон и маленькая тележка. :)

Или раз ты читал законы, приводи ссылки на статьи.

Ммм... Открой консультант плюс и посмотри сам. Это будут наши законы, которые куда более либеральные чем европейские или тем более штатовские. Там - все гораздо хуже.

anonymous
()
Ответ на: комментарий от anonymous

Показать конкретные ссылки. А не послать .... в консультант.

rsashka
()

>> блоге Apache Software Foundation (ASF) появился текст заявления с очередным требованием предоставить ASF, члену JCP, лицензию на свободное использование TCK для Java SE. Но на этот раз ASF обещает выйти из состава JCP, в случае невыполнения их требований.

Apache Harmony, совместимость которой с Java, из-за конфликта проекта Apache и Sun, не подтверждена с помощью JCK, т.е. на нее не распространяется право на свободное использование Java-патентов.

А вот, похоже, и причина конфликта:

По заявлению вице-президента IBM, компания продолжит свое участие в проекте Apache Harmony, но основные интересы будут смещены в пользу OpenJDK. Участие в работе над OpenJDK позволит IBM напрямую добавлять исправления ошибок и добиваться более быстрой интеграции новшеств. IBM была и ранее заинтересована в присоединении к сообществу OpenJDK, но этому мешали разногласия с компанией Sun Microsystems, которые были исчерпаны после перехода Java в руки Oracle.

Apache хочет остаться любимой женой. :)

anonymous
()
Ответ на: комментарий от anonymous

>Да ну? А прецедентов - вагон и маленькая тележка. :)

кинь один, плиз

Ммм... Открой консультант плюс и посмотри сам


он у тебя прям щас открыт? сделай сюда копи/паст хотя бы номера статьи/раздела, но лучше конечно сразу нужного абзаца, если не затруднит.

bender ★★★★★
()
Ответ на: комментарий от anonymous

> Да ну? А прецедентов - вагон и маленькая тележка. :)

Хоть один пример из этого вагона с тележкой?

Только чтобы этого не было заранее прописано в лицензии и не после установки патча с предложением принять новую лицензию.

Ммм... Открой консультант плюс и посмотри сам. Это будут наши законы, которые куда более либеральные чем европейские или тем более штатовские. Там - все гораздо хуже.

Я открыл ГК4. Такой статьи не нахожу. По поводу прав там только следующее:

Статья 1259. Объекты авторских прав....

К объектам авторских прав также относятся программы для ЭВМ, которые охраняются как литературные произведения.

Статья 1269. Право на отзыв

Автор имеет право отказаться от ранее принятого решения об обнародовании произведения (право на отзыв) при условии возмещения лицу, которому отчуждено исключительное право на произведение или предоставлено право использования произведения, причиненных таким решением убытков. Если произведение уже обнародовано, автор также обязан публично оповестить о его отзыве. При этом автор вправе изъять из обращения ранее выпущенные экземпляры произведения, возместив причиненные этим убытки.

Правила настоящей статьи не применяются к программам для ЭВМ, к служебным произведениям и к произведениям, вошедшим в сложный объект (статья 1240).

НЕ ПРИМЕНЯЕТСЯ к программам для ЭВМ.

Еще до кучи

Статья 1272. Распространение оригинала или экземпляров опубликованного произведения

Если оригинал или экземпляры правомерно опубликованного произведения введены в гражданский оборот на территории Российской Федерации путем их продажи или иного отчуждения, дальнейшее распространение оригинала или экземпляров произведения допускается без согласия правообладателя и без выплаты ему вознаграждения, за исключением случая, предусмотренного статьей 1293 настоящего Кодекса.

Так что жду ссылки на КОНКРЕТНУЮ статью(статьи) закона, по которому автор может произвольно отобрать лицензию на уже введенную в оборот программу.

praseodim ★★★★★
()
Ответ на: комментарий от rsashka

Я думаю они там могут привести. Я специально не стал влазить в дебри - не надо это. Когда я там спрашивал конкретно (по поводу прав потребителя), чтоб идти с этим и ругаться, мне все по полочкам разложили

namezys ★★★★
()
Ответ на: комментарий от anonymous

>Может! Это опасное заблуждение - см. законы об авторском праве.

Кстати интересный факт - если вдруг каким то образом кому-то удасться поставить под контроль FSF, то он сможет закрыть весь код, права на который переданы FSF. Другой вопрос что поставить под контроль FSF мягко говоря не просто и овчинка просто не стоит выделки.

Ты бредишь. GPL бессрочна.

А вод код ядра, права на который не принадлежит кому-то конкретно, закрыть очень сложно, практически невозможно. И именно поэтому он навсегда останется под GPLv2.

не закрыть, а сменить лицензию. И можно, хотя и крайне затруднительно в виду необходимости сбора согласия со всех контрибьюторов кода.

AVL2 ★★★★★
()
     Он разорвал пакет, и, не слезая с ограды, стал читать:
     --  "Атаману шайки по очистке  чужих садов Михаилу Квакину..." Это мне,
-- громко объяснил Квакин. -- С полным титулом, по всей форме, "...и его, --
продолжал он читать, -- гнуснопрославленному помощнику Петру Пятакову, иначе
именуемому просто Фигурой..." Это тебе, -- с удовлетворением объяснил Квакин
Фигуре.  --  Эк  они  завернули: "гнуснопрославленный"! Это уж что-то  очень
по-благородному,  могли  бы дурака назвать и попроще, "...а  также  ко  всем
членам  этой позорной компании  ультиматум". Это что такое,  я  не  знаю, --
насмешливо объявил Квакин. -- Вероятно,  ругательство или  что-нибудь в этом
смысле.
     -- Это  такое  международное  слово.  Бить будут, -- объяснил  стоявший
рядом с Фигурой бритоголовый мальчуган Алешка.

(Аркадий Гайдар)

anonymous
()
Ответ на: комментарий от Evtomax

>> Все более-менее активные разработчики ключевых вещей - делают это в рамке работы на какую-либо корпорацию. Бабло победило идеи свободы, что впрочем было вполне ожидаемо - факт.

Свободный софт, написанный в рамках работы на какую-либо корпорацию, уже нельзя свободно использовать, распространять, изучать, изменять?

+1 И чем в данном контексте отличается поддерживающее некий свободный проект лицо юридическое от лица физического? IMHO, ничем.

Pauli ★★
()
Ответ на: комментарий от bbk123

>Вопервых он GPL,

И что?

во вторых проблема свободы использования TCK всё равно останется.


TCK - это чтобы называться Oracle Java Compatible. Кто расстроиться если все перебегут и плюнут на компатибилити с ораклом?

Если Apache выйдет из JCP, у них будут два пути развития:


Ну да - без членской карточки JCP разрабатыват жабу запрещено ватиканом.

r ★★★★★
()
Ответ на: комментарий от prizident

>только эта оракловая ниша будет побольше всех остальных вместе взятых.

С какой радости? Ты что не прочитал что я написал? Лично мне как джаваразработчикоу наплеваьт как оно называется - лишь бы делало свое дело - если все конторы создадут что-то типо The NextJava Foundation - и выпустят свой инструмент под эти же платформы - мне совершенно наплевать на оракловую джаву. Все равно market perception Жабы как оракловой - совершенно не сформирован. Рынок легко наплюет на оракл и перейдет например на бимерство если будет под соответствующие платформы.

r ★★★★★
()
Ответ на: комментарий от Black_Shadow

>Кстати, как бы смешно это не звучало, но Microsoft действительно могли бы поддержать Apache, Microsoft их платиновый спонсор.

Чтобы стать платиновым спонсором апача многшо ума^Hденег не надо. Сто косых отстегни - будешь там еще над микрософтом записан.

r ★★★★★
()
Ответ на: комментарий от r

> TCK - это чтобы называться Oracle Java Compatible. Кто расстроиться если все перебегут и плюнут на компатибилити с ораклом?

Oracle растроится и будет патентами махать. TCK гарантируют патентную защиту

maxcom ★★★★★
()

Апачи форева! Оракл казлы!

ipwww ★★
()

> Apache Software Foundation (ASF) появился текст заявления с очередным требованием предоставить ASF, члену JCP, лицензию на свободное использование TCK для Java SE.

" ...that will allow the ASF to test and distribute a release of the Apache Harmony project under the Apache License."

Это случайно забыли в новости указать или таки не случайно? О чьей свободе упоминается в новости?

«Больше реализаций Java SE, хороших и разных»?

anonymous
()
Ответ на: комментарий от Sylvia

и у них есть SunW CC , так что не надавить на них через GCC

а санстудией-то собирается не всёёёё... Генту Шура Леденёв так и не смог после компиляции студией заставить работать, ушёл с горя... А интелом она собирается...

Orlusha ★★★★
()
Ответ на: комментарий от Orlusha

ICC нет для Соляриса :)
так что если GCC их «кинут», то придется им неродные пакеты патчить под SunW )
хотя посмотреть вот на Apple, сидят на 4.2.1 и ждут Clang'a , так что Оракл наверное тоже не испугается (

Sylvia ★★★★★
()
Ответ на: комментарий от anonymous

правообладателю, который отозвал на него лицензию GPL

В GPL явно написано - лицензия неотзываемая. Типа public offer.

no-dashi ★★★★★
()
Ответ на: комментарий от maxcom

>Oracle растроится и будет патентами махать. TCK гарантируют патентную защиту

Это если хочется называться джавой и говорить о совместимости. А я говорю что это уже не так и надо. Сам бренд Sun Java уже сейчас не такой стальной как раньше - из-за покупки, а второе - пример далвика показывает что выпуск альтернативного варианта никого не пугает. То есть мой поинт в том что Oracle TCK - не нужен. Сдежать НеДжаву со своим TCK - и девелоперы совершенно легко начнут ее пользовать. И Java Platform TM C R - послать подальше вместе с ораклом.

r ★★★★★
()
Ответ на: комментарий от no-dashi

>В GPL явно написано - лицензия неотзываемая. Типа public offer.

Разумно. В общем-то, было бы удивительно, если бы она была отзываемая, ведь GPL-проект может содержать патчи от других разработчиков — тогда получилось бы, что компания использует чужой GPL-код в своих проектах, не открывая эти проекты под GPL.

prischeyadro ★★★☆☆
()

Сдаётся мне, что Оракл на них положит.

hobbit ★★★★★
()
Ответ на: комментарий от bender

> Основная проблема в этом цирке с ораклом в том, что никто этого форка не хочет - ява слишком хороша как универсальный глобальный стандарт, чтобы разбивать ее пользователей на два лагеря.

Дело вовсе не в том, хороша ли Java или нет. Дело в том, что под неё написано дохрена софта и дохрена серьёзных контор использует этот софт с незапамятных времён. Переходить на какую-то другую VM и какой-то другой Java-подобный язык слишком дорого и рисковано. Скорее всего Oracle делает основную ставку именно на это.

bbk123 ★★★★★
() автор топика

> Apache выдвинула ультиматум

Молдавия взвинтила цены на укроп

dimakey
()
Ответ на: комментарий от r

> > Вопервых он GPL,

И что?


GPL нельзя перелицензировать под Apache License.

> во вторых проблема свободы использования TCK всё равно останется.


TCK - это чтобы называться Oracle Java Compatible. Кто расстроиться если все перебегут и плюнут на компатибилити с ораклом?


Нет. TCK - это чтобы называться Java.

> Если Apache выйдет из JCP, у них будут два пути развития:


Ну да - без членской карточки JCP разрабатыват жабу запрещено ватиканом.


Java является торговой маркой, поэтому да запрещено.

bbk123 ★★★★★
() автор топика
Ответ на: комментарий от bbk123

> TCK - это чтобы называться Java.

Ну так не будет продукт называться Java

Ну да - без членской карточки JCP разрабатыват жабу запрещено ватиканом.

Java является торговой маркой, поэтому да запрещено.

То же.

Вот патентный троллинг - реальный риск.

tailgunner ★★★★★
()
Ответ на: комментарий от bbk123

Имхо это не так важно, Linux потеснил коммерческие юниксы не имея никаких сертификатов совместимости

maxcom ★★★★★
()
Ответ на: комментарий от anonymous

>То есть по закону владелец авторских прав может в любой момент закрыть код и GPL не может защитить от этого ибо закон приоритетен. Сделали форк? Пожалуйста! Только удалите из него весь код, принадлежащий правообладателю, который отозвал на него лицензию GPL

Годится ли история с InterBase и Firebird как контрпример? Там правда не GPL.

Heretique
()
Ответ на: комментарий от Heretique

Приведенная Вами цитата некорректна, как уже показали цитаты из ГК. Код, открытый под GPL лицензией закрыть нельзя и отозвать лицензию тоже нельзя.

Годится ли история с InterBase и Firebird как контрпример? Там правда не GPL.

Да, это удачный пример форка открытой системы, которую владелец в последствии попытались продолжить развивать как проприетарную, но FB существует и по сей день, а вот где IB7? ;-)

rsashka
()
Ответ на: комментарий от naryl

кстати, что там с d-overlay в генте? я так смотрю, он полгода не обновлялся — wtf?
Сейчас =dev-lang/ldc-9999 переехал с dsource (там полгода hg репозиторий не обновлялся, и с llvm 2.8 не собирается, ругается на getGI) — на http://bitbucket.com/lindquist/ldc — оттуда вроде собирается успешно, правда наткнулся на ошибку линковки с -ldl, но это ничего

anonymous
()
Ответ на: комментарий от bbk123

>GPL нельзя перелицензировать под Apache License.


Ну и что?

Нет. TCK - это чтобы называться Java.


Не будет называться Java - третий раз говорю. Кто расстроится?

Java является торговой маркой, поэтому да запрещено.


Четвертый раз говорю...

r ★★★★★
()
Ответ на: комментарий от r

>Не будет называться Java - третий раз говорю. Кто расстроится?

Использование кода из OpenJDK автоматически снимает возможность патентных претензий со стороны Оракла. Это факт. А претензии будут, если технология будет похожа на джаву.

Именно потому, что у Гугла нет TCK, с ним судится Оракл на тему ведроида.

Название действительно никого не волнует.

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.